Mental illness is real and black children are suffering from it. Who was raised in a home where you were told what happens in our home stays in our home? Our parents were trying to protect us and protect their space but I think hearing things like that said can cause a child to stuff and mass a lot of what needs to be talked about. I am not a mental health expert but I know what pain looks like from not speaking your truth. Today, Shyla is sharing her story of how she dealt with mental illness in her home and was still able to keep her sanity in the process. This interview is truly transparent.
